  1/* SPDX-License-Identifier: GPL-2.0-only */
  2/*
  3 * Stream Parser
  4 *
  5 * Copyright (c) 2016 Tom Herbert <tom@herbertland.com>
  6 */
  7
  8#ifndef __NET_STRPARSER_H_
  9#define __NET_STRPARSER_H_
 10
 11#include <linux/skbuff.h>
 12#include <net/sock.h>
 13
 14#define STRP_STATS_ADD(stat, count) ((stat) += (count))
 15#define STRP_STATS_INCR(stat) ((stat)++)
 16
 17struct strp_stats {
 18	unsigned long long msgs;
 19	unsigned long long bytes;
 20	unsigned int mem_fail;
 21	unsigned int need_more_hdr;
 22	unsigned int msg_too_big;
 23	unsigned int msg_timeouts;
 24	unsigned int bad_hdr_len;
 25};
 26
 27struct strp_aggr_stats {
 28	unsigned long long msgs;
 29	unsigned long long bytes;
 30	unsigned int mem_fail;
 31	unsigned int need_more_hdr;
 32	unsigned int msg_too_big;
 33	unsigned int msg_timeouts;
 34	unsigned int bad_hdr_len;
 35	unsigned int aborts;
 36	unsigned int interrupted;
 37	unsigned int unrecov_intr;
 38};
 39
 40struct strparser;
 41
 42/* Callbacks are called with lock held for the attached socket */
 43struct strp_callbacks {
 44	int (*parse_msg)(struct strparser *strp, struct sk_buff *skb);
 45	void (*rcv_msg)(struct strparser *strp, struct sk_buff *skb);
 46	int (*read_sock_done)(struct strparser *strp, int err);
 47	void (*abort_parser)(struct strparser *strp, int err);
 48	void (*lock)(struct strparser *strp);
 49	void (*unlock)(struct strparser *strp);
 50};
 51
 52struct strp_msg {
 53	int full_len;
 54	int offset;
 55};
 56
 57struct _strp_msg {
 58	/* Internal cb structure. struct strp_msg must be first for passing
 59	 * to upper layer.
 60	 */
 61	struct strp_msg strp;
 62	int accum_len;
 63};
 64
 65struct sk_skb_cb {
 66#define SK_SKB_CB_PRIV_LEN 20
 67	unsigned char data[SK_SKB_CB_PRIV_LEN];
 68	/* align strp on cache line boundary within skb->cb[] */
 69	unsigned char pad[4];
 70	struct _strp_msg strp;
 71
 72	/* strp users' data follows */
 73	struct tls_msg {
 74		u8 control;
 75	} tls;
 76	/* temp_reg is a temporary register used for bpf_convert_data_end_access
 77	 * when dst_reg == src_reg.
 78	 */
 79	u64 temp_reg;
 80};
 81
 82static inline struct strp_msg *strp_msg(struct sk_buff *skb)
 83{
 84	return (struct strp_msg *)((void *)skb->cb +
 85		offsetof(struct sk_skb_cb, strp));
 86}
 87
 88/* Structure for an attached lower socket */
 89struct strparser {
 90	struct sock *sk;
 91
 92	u32 stopped : 1;
 93	u32 paused : 1;
 94	u32 aborted : 1;
 95	u32 interrupted : 1;
 96	u32 unrecov_intr : 1;
 97
 98	struct sk_buff **skb_nextp;
 99	struct sk_buff *skb_head;
100	unsigned int need_bytes;
101	struct delayed_work msg_timer_work;
102	struct work_struct work;
103	struct strp_stats stats;
104	struct strp_callbacks cb;
105};
106
107/* Must be called with lock held for attached socket */
108static inline void strp_pause(struct strparser *strp)
109{
110	strp->paused = 1;
111}
112
113/* May be called without holding lock for attached socket */
114void strp_unpause(struct strparser *strp);
115/* Must be called with process lock held (lock_sock) */
116void __strp_unpause(struct strparser *strp);
117
118static inline void save_strp_stats(struct strparser *strp,
119				   struct strp_aggr_stats *agg_stats)
120{
121	/* Save psock statistics in the mux when psock is being unattached. */
122
123#define SAVE_PSOCK_STATS(_stat) (agg_stats->_stat +=		\
124				 strp->stats._stat)
125	SAVE_PSOCK_STATS(msgs);
126	SAVE_PSOCK_STATS(bytes);
127	SAVE_PSOCK_STATS(mem_fail);
128	SAVE_PSOCK_STATS(need_more_hdr);
129	SAVE_PSOCK_STATS(msg_too_big);
130	SAVE_PSOCK_STATS(msg_timeouts);
131	SAVE_PSOCK_STATS(bad_hdr_len);
132#undef SAVE_PSOCK_STATS
133
134	if (strp->aborted)
135		agg_stats->aborts++;
136	if (strp->interrupted)
137		agg_stats->interrupted++;
138	if (strp->unrecov_intr)
139		agg_stats->unrecov_intr++;
140}
141
142static inline void aggregate_strp_stats(struct strp_aggr_stats *stats,
143					struct strp_aggr_stats *agg_stats)
144{
145#define SAVE_PSOCK_STATS(_stat) (agg_stats->_stat += stats->_stat)
146	SAVE_PSOCK_STATS(msgs);
147	SAVE_PSOCK_STATS(bytes);
148	SAVE_PSOCK_STATS(mem_fail);
149	SAVE_PSOCK_STATS(need_more_hdr);
150	SAVE_PSOCK_STATS(msg_too_big);
151	SAVE_PSOCK_STATS(msg_timeouts);
152	SAVE_PSOCK_STATS(bad_hdr_len);
153	SAVE_PSOCK_STATS(aborts);
154	SAVE_PSOCK_STATS(interrupted);
155	SAVE_PSOCK_STATS(unrecov_intr);
156#undef SAVE_PSOCK_STATS
157
158}
159
160void strp_done(struct strparser *strp);
161void strp_stop(struct strparser *strp);
162void strp_check_rcv(struct strparser *strp);
163int strp_init(struct strparser *strp, struct sock *sk,
164	      const struct strp_callbacks *cb);
165void strp_data_ready(struct strparser *strp);
166int strp_process(struct strparser *strp, struct sk_buff *orig_skb,
167		 unsigned int orig_offset, size_t orig_len,
168		 size_t max_msg_size, long timeo);
169
170#endif /* __NET_STRPARSER_H_ */
